NASA has released before-and-after images of a fresh crater on the moon made by a SpaceX rocket upper stage. The pictures were taken by the Lunar Reconnaissance Orbiter, which has been circling the moon since 2009.
According to NASA and scientists, the Falcon rocket stage struck the lunar surface on Aug. 5 after drifting through space for more than a year. The impact was estimated at about 5,400 mph.
Researchers said the crater appears to be roughly 60 feet across and less than 10 feet deep. The images also show dark and bright streaks extending from the impact site, reflecting material thrown out from near the surface and from deeper below.
NASA said the orbiter captured the scene about a week after the collision from about 60 miles above the moon. The spacecraft had to tilt to point its cameras at the site as it passed overhead.
